use super::embed_renderer::{
AudioRenderer, EmbedRenderer, IframeRenderer, MarkdownEmbedRenderer,
ModelViewerRenderer, NotebookRenderer, PdfRenderer, TableRenderer, VideoRenderer,
};
pub struct RendererRegistry {
renderers: Vec<&'static dyn EmbedRenderer>,
}
impl RendererRegistry {
pub fn builtin() -> RendererRegistryBuilder {
RendererRegistryBuilder::new().with_builtins()
}
pub fn empty() -> RendererRegistryBuilder {
RendererRegistryBuilder::new()
}
pub fn lookup(&self, ext: &str) -> Option<&'static dyn EmbedRenderer> {
if ext.is_empty() {
return None;
}
self.renderers
.iter()
.copied()
.find(|r| r.extensions().iter().any(|e| e.eq_ignore_ascii_case(ext)))
}
pub fn all(&self) -> &[&'static dyn EmbedRenderer] {
&self.renderers
}
}
pub struct RendererRegistryBuilder {
renderers: Vec<&'static dyn EmbedRenderer>,
}
impl RendererRegistryBuilder {
fn new() -> Self {
Self {
renderers: Vec::new(),
}
}
fn with_builtins(mut self) -> Self {
self.renderers.push(&MarkdownEmbedRenderer);
self.renderers.push(&IframeRenderer);
self.renderers.push(&PdfRenderer);
self.renderers.push(&AudioRenderer);
self.renderers.push(&VideoRenderer);
self.renderers.push(&NotebookRenderer);
self.renderers.push(&ModelViewerRenderer);
self.renderers.push(&TableRenderer);
self
}
pub fn with_static(mut self, r: &'static dyn EmbedRenderer) -> Self {
self.renderers.push(r);
self
}
pub fn with_boxed(mut self, r: Box<dyn EmbedRenderer>) -> Self {
let leaked: &'static dyn EmbedRenderer = Box::leak(r);
self.renderers.push(leaked);
self
}
pub fn build(self) -> RendererRegistry {
RendererRegistry {
renderers: self.renderers,
}
}
}
impl Default for RendererRegistry {
fn default() -> Self {
RendererRegistry::builtin().build()
}
}
